What Is a Navamsa (D9) Chart in Vedic Astrology?
In authentic Vedic astrology (Jyotish), the birth chart or Rashi chart (D1) provides a broad overview of your physical life, body, and general opportunities. However, classical sages like Maharishi Parashara recognized that two people born minutes apart might share similar D1 Lagna signs while living completely different lives.
To decode deeper soul purpose and planetary strength, Vedic astrology uses divisional charts (Shodasha Varga). Among all 16 divisional charts, the Navamsa chart (D9) is universally recognized as the most important companion to the birth chart.
Mathematically, the Navamsa chart divides each 30° zodiac sign into 9 equal arc divisions of 3° 20' each. Because 12 zodiac signs multiplied by 9 divisions equals 108 segments, each Navamsa segment corresponds exactly to one Pada (quarter) of the 27 Nakshatras.
D1 (Rashi Chart) vs. D9 (Navamsa Chart) Comparison
| Feature | D1 Rashi Chart | D9 Navamsa Chart |
|---|---|---|
| Primary Focus | Outer physical life, body, health, initial environment | Inner soul potential, marriage, long-term fruit of deeds |
| Life Stage Peak | Birth to early adulthood (ages 0–30) | Maturity and second half of life (after age 30 or after marriage) |
| Analogy | The tree trunk and branches | The fruit and seed strength of the tree |
| Marriage Evaluation | First impression, physical attraction, meeting circumstances | Spouse character, psychological compatibility, domestic longevity |
| Planetary Confirmation | Shows apparent planetary dignities | Confirms whether an exalted planet is actually strong or weak |
Understanding Vargottama Planets
When a planet sits in the exact same zodiac sign in both D1 and D9, it is designated as Vargottama. In Sanskrit, Varga means division and Uttama means highest or supreme.
Vargottama planets act with remarkable alignment between your conscious mind and underlying karma. Even if a Vargottama planet suffers minor afflictions in D1, its Navamsa confirmation grants it the stamina to overcome hurdles and deliver lasting rewards during its Vimshottari Dasha period.
How D9 Navamsa Is Used for Marriage & Spouse Predictions
In traditional marriage analysis (Kundli Milan & Synastry), astrologers never rely on the 7th house of D1 alone. The D9 chart is essential for verifying:
- D9 Lagna & 7th House: Reveals the temperament, communication style, and core values of your life partner.
- Venus in D9: Analyzed in male charts to understand marital happiness, affection, and partner bond.
- Jupiter in D9: Analyzed in female charts to evaluate spouse guidance, wisdom, and domestic stability.
- Malefic placements in D9 7th House: Saturn, Mars, Rahu, or Ketu in the D9 7th house point to specific areas requiring patience, maturity, and spiritual remedies.
